18 个不稳定版本 (3 个重大更新)

0.5.6 2024 年 8 月 15 日
0.5.5 2024 年 7 月 26 日
0.5.2 2024 年 6 月 20 日
0.4.2 2024 年 6 月 4 日
0.2.2 2024 年 4 月 10 日

1216GUI

Download history 245/week @ 2024-04-25 111/week @ 2024-05-02 196/week @ 2024-05-09 502/week @ 2024-05-16 267/week @ 2024-05-23 677/week @ 2024-05-30 719/week @ 2024-06-06 430/week @ 2024-06-13 637/week @ 2024-06-20 179/week @ 2024-06-27 540/week @ 2024-07-04 649/week @ 2024-07-11 538/week @ 2024-07-18 658/week @ 2024-07-25 352/week @ 2024-08-01 158/week @ 2024-08-08

1,839 每月下载量
用于 55 个 crate(19 个直接使用)

Apache-2.0 OR MIT

170KB
3.5K SLoC

此 crate 是 zng 项目的组成部分。

Cargo 功能

此 crate 提供 3 个功能标志,其中 1 个默认启用。

"multi_app"

允许每个进程有多个应用程序实例。

此功能允许同时运行多个应用程序,每次一个应用程序在一个线程中。 LocalContext 跟踪每个线程中当前运行的应用程序,并且 app_local! 静态切换到每个应用程序的值,取决于当前线程。

"debug_default"

在调试构建中启用 "multi_app"

默认启用。

"dyn_closure"

在适当的地点装箱闭包,例如 Var::map,减少单态化类型的数量。

这会增加编译时间,但会降低运行时。


lib.rs:

应用程序执行上下文。

crate

依赖项

~4–16MB
~201K SLoC